Independent Campus Cooperation and Digital Talent Scholarship

Kemendikbud Ristek: The Ministry of Education, Culture, Research and Technology (Kemendikbudristek) through the Directorate General of Higher Education (Ditjen Dikti) signed a Cooperation Agreement with the Human Resources Research and Development Agency of the Ministry of Communication and Informatics (Kemenkominfo) on "Synergy of the Resource Capacity Building Program Human Resources through the Implementation of the Independent Campus and Digital Talent Scholarship (Digital Talent Scholarship) on Monday (10/5/2021). The signing of the cooperation agreement was carried out online by the Director-General of Higher Education (Dirjen Dikti) Nizam and the Head of the Human Resources Research and Development Agency (Balitbang SDM) of the Ministry of Communication and Information, Hary Budiarto.

Nizam welcomes the collaboration between the Directorate General of Higher Education and the Ministry of Communication and Informatics Research and Development Agency. Nizam said that inter-ministerial and inter-sectoral synergies are significant in developing Indonesian human resources, especially in accelerating digital talent in the university environment. In addition, this collaboration aims to improve the quality and synergy of programs in communication and information technology with programs in the fields of education, culture, research, and technology.

"The implementation of this cooperation agreement will be in line with the Merdeka Belajar-Kampus Merdeka policy, with its main activity being to support the improvement of the quality of Indonesia's higher education sector. By going directly, we have the hope of creating the advancement of superior human resources from Sabang to Merauke," said Nizam.

At present, continued Nizam, through the Merdeka Belajar: Independent Campus policy, students have the opportunity to improve their competence outside the study program they are taking. The Ministry of Education and Culture has collaborated with 17 ministries / high state institutions to synergize programs to implement the Independent Campus policy. The collaboration of Higher Education and the Ministry of Communication and Information is expected to produce many digital talents from universities.

The Head of Balitbang Kemenkominfo also said that the Digital Talent Scholarship program is following the five directives from the President regarding the implementation of digital reform. "We have implemented this Digital Talent Scholarship Program following the direction from the President. There were five directives delivered, one of which was implementing training for 600 thousand digital talents who are trained every year. The implementation of this training will undoubtedly be beneficial for the creation of superior human resources, "said Budiarto.

The cooperation agreement between the Directorate General of Higher Education, Ministry of Education and Research and Technology, and the Ministry of Communication and Informatics Research and Development Agency is expected to be an effort to prepare reliable digital talents in the face of the industrial revolution 4.0. The strategy implemented includes preparing the things needed by the workforce and providing training for competency experts in the industrial era 4.0. Then, develop competitive digital talents and have a character so that HR will master existing technical competencies and be given soft skills training.
